The constable was attacked on Sariab Road while heading home after duty.


Quetta: A police constable lost his life due to firing by unknown assailants in Quetta. The culprits managed to escape, creating a tense situation in the area.
The incident occurred on Sariab Road in Quetta, where unidentified attackers fired shots, resulting in the death of Constable Akhtar Hussain. He was a member of the Balochistan Constabulary.
According to the police, the constable was on his way home after completing his duty when the incident happened.
Nine-millimeter pistol cartridges were found at the scene, indicating the firing of two rounds.
The body of the deceased was shifted to the hospital, and investigations into various aspects of the incident have been initiated.
